Luck, Ritual, and Technology: The Cultural Side of Indonesia’s Online Lottery

Lottery has long been woven into the fabric of Indonesian society. From community raffles at local festivals to informal betting circles, the act of testing one’s luck has carried both social and cultural significance. These practices were not merely about winning prizes, they were rituals of chance, often tied to community bonding, religious ceremonies, or seasonal celebrations. In this sense, the lottery has always been more than a game—it has been a cultural expression of hope, fate, and fortune.

With the rise of digital platforms, these traditions have found new life online. The online lottery does not replace the old rituals, instead, it reshapes them, adapting to modern lifestyles while preserving their cultural essence. Technology has become the mediator of luck, offering convenience and accessibility while still carrying the symbolic weight of chance.

Rituals of Chance in the Digital Age

Sociologists observing Indonesia’s digital lottery culture note that rituals of chance have not disappeared—they have migrated. Where once people gathered in person to witness draws, now they log into platforms that replicate the suspense and anticipation virtually. The act of choosing numbers, waiting for results, and interpreting outcomes continues to carry ritualistic meaning, even if mediated by screens.

For younger Indonesians, online lottery platforms are often seen as entertainment. They approach it with the same casual engagement as mobile games or streaming services, enjoying the thrill of participation without necessarily attaching deep cultural meaning. Older generations, however, often view online lottery as a continuation of familiar traditions. For them, the digital format is simply a new vessel for an old practice, a way to keep heritage alive while embracing modern convenience.
